1997 Ford Probe L4-121 2.0L DOHC VIN A MFI
Parts Information
1997 Ford Probe L4-121 2.0L DOHC VIN A MFISECTION Parts Information
| Part | Manufacturer | OEM Part # | Price | Notes |
| Front Brakes | ||||
| Caliper Assembly | FOR | F42Z2221A | 80.95 | Includes: Overhaul Kit For 2 Calipers. |
| Right | FOR | F42Z2V120ARM | 73.18 | Contact Dealer for most current part and price information. |
| Left | FOR | F42Z2V121ARM | 73.18 | Contact Dealer for most current part and price information. |
| Caliper Piston | FOR | E92Z2196B | 54.38 | Contact Dealer for most current part and price information. |
| Rear Brakes | ||||
| Caliper Assembly | ||||
| Right | FOR | F42Z2552A | 328.28 | Contact Dealer for most current part and price information. |
| Left | FOR | F42Z2553A | 328.28 | Contact Dealer for most current part and price information. |
| Caliper Piston | FOR | E7GZ2196B | 60.66 | Contact Dealer for most current part and price information. |

When to See a Mechanic
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:
- β’ You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
- β’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
- β’ The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
- β’ You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
- β’ You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
